  • Description

    Our summer program in beautiful Verona, Italy, is a pre-college program for students completing grades 10-12, with a focus on the performing arts: theater, opera and playwriting, as well as Italian language and culture.

    Students will learn how to live with a group of peers, in preparation for a successful college experience. They will share house responsibilities, shop for groceries in local markets, and cook together using traditional Italian recipes.

    The home of Romeo and Juliet and the world famous Roman Arena, Verona is a romantic and trendy college town. It is the second largest city after Venice in the Veneto region and is a prosperous and vibrant center. Verona is a delight for enthusiasts of theater, opera and playwriting due to its historical relationship with the performing arts. Its picturesque pedestrian streets and colorful piazzas make it the perfect background for a study abroad experience.

    The Verona program is designed specifically for students passionate about the performing arts with a desire to experience a hands-on approach to Italian theater and production. Students will also have time to immerse themselves in the language, cuisine and culture of Verona while also traveling and making new friends.

  • Highlights

    Language, Culture, Travel, Recreation and Fun:
    - Italian language courses taught by Italian natives
    - Performing Arts classes taught by a renowned theatre company
    - Outdoor nightlife in a town popular with young people
    - Excursions to Milan, Lake Garda, Mantova, Ferrara, and more

    On the weekends, the group will travel to nearby cities, including Ferrara, Mantova and Sirmione with its medieval castle located on the impressive shores of Lake Garda. The group will also spend a day in Milan, the home of Leonardo Da Vinci's painting "The Last Supper," the prestigious La Scala opera house and the infamous fashion district. Additionally, students will spend three days in Venice exploring the winding streets of this magical city famous for its Venetian masks, gondolas and bridges.
